电路设计论坛
直播中

bodispl

5年用户 11经验值
擅长:可编程逻辑 电源/新能源 模拟技术 EMC/EMI设计
私信 关注
[问答]

关于CH340G RTS管脚振荡自动回复 电平分析问题

image.png
QQ图片20220922110814.png
不太清楚R3和NVT3的作用
我目前的理解为RTS正常情况是高电平,需要下载程序的时候为低电平。(RTS管脚的三极管电路猜测为起初是高电平,经过这个电路变为低电平,完成下载功能)并不一定正确,是我自己的猜测。

当RTS高电平的时候,通过C3隔离,NVT2基极也是高电平,所以NVT2导通,这就导致了NVT1基极直接接地,所以NVT1并不导通。这个时候3.3v通过R1和R4接到NVT3的基极,我认为3.3v/4k=0.825mA,并不能使得NVT3导通,并且NVT3的集电极和发射极都同时接地,会造成NVT3的短路,这点上不清楚会不会损坏三极管。
再分析RTS低电平的时候,同理NVT2不会导通,NVT1的基极为高电平,导通,电流流向地。
我就不知道NVT3的作用,感觉很奇怪。R3这个地方我就理解为上拉给C3提供一个电压的作用。但是不清楚为什么选择75k这样的大电阻。

已退回8积分

回帖(3)

bodispl

2022-10-18 09:07:21
我自己来解释一下,这个电路设置了两个地EN_GND是单片机的地,GND是这个ch340的地。这个电路相当于一键下载电路,原理是当EN_GND和GND由三极管NVT3导通的时候共地,也就形成回路,可以下载。当不导通的时候两个地断开没有回路的产生,就不可能下载
举报

bodispl

2022-10-18 10:23:32
这个电路测一键下载实际上就是让单片机掉电再重新上电,R3的其实就是给电容右边的电压供电的,应该能称之为上拉。也就是RTS产生电压波动的时候,让基极的电压也产生相应的波动。
明白这个电路首先要了解串口助手在点击下载的时候,rts会从高电平降低为低电平,而且会一直持续到下载结束,才会返回到高电平。
所以在rts为高的时候NVT2导通,NCT1基极为低截止,导致NVT3的电压为高,且NVT3的发射极为低所以导通。
当rts降低为低电平的时候,NVT2截止,NVT1导通,所以将R4和NVT3短路。使得单片机和下载电路不共地,单片机断电。
举报

bodispl

2022-10-18 13:23:02
这个没有单片机断电后再上电复位的功能,所以他并不能完成一件下载的功能
举报

更多回帖

发帖
×
20
完善资料,
赚取积分